With information and misinformation abounding, finding reliable information about Asian eyelid surgery can be a challenge. Here are some straight facts that can help you make an informed decision about your treatment:

  • There is tremendous diversity in Asian eyes, and if you are tired of people not recognizing this, you should be! There is wide diversity in all human eyes, and not realizing that each Asian eyelid is distinct is just ignorant.
  • Given that every eyelid is unique, cookie-cutter approaches to Asian blepharoplasty simply do not work. Your treatment must be meticulously tailored to your unique anatomical features and personal goals, even taking into account differences between each eye.
  • A well-designed Asian double eyelid surgery is not about “westernizing” the eye, but about enhancing the eyelid structure to complement your natural features with a look that is just right for you.
  • Cosmetic surgeons without a long history of providing double eyelid surgery tend to make the crease too high, resulting in a very long eyelid platform. Rather than attributing this unfortunate reality to the surgeon, it´s important to consider that many plastic surgery textbooks recommend placing the incision 2-4 millimeters too high. Physicians who specialize in Asian eyelid surgery are informed by experience, which indicates that the incision tends to migrate upward as the eyelid heals.
  • For the best Asian blepharoplasty results, you need a minimally invasive treatment plan that preserves as much natural tissue as possible. A less aggressive yet highly controlled surgery creates the fastest recovery time, natural improvements, and precise results.

How Is Ptosis Treated?

With ptosis what we observe is a heavy or drooping eyelid. This can cause aesthetic problems like asymmetry and even cause challenges with communication when people are focused on your eyelid ptosis rather than what you are saying. It can also impede your peripheral vision and cause dissatisfaction with your appearance.

Any good treatment will be customized for your condition, goals, medical history, and unique features. This may include eyelid surgery to remove excess upper eyelid skin, which corrects the imbalance of forehead activation needed to elevate this extra tissue. You may be a candidate for a forehead lift that helps to brighten your eyes’ appearance and balance out your whole face. Anchor blepharoplasty is another type of upper eyelid surgery that can correct ptosis of the eyelashes.
